Stranded energy

Stranded energy

This is the term coined for the dangerous situation where an incident results in damaged batteries containing energy with no means to empty this out as electricity. This is a major challenge in e-vehicles but also in energy storage facilities. In an incident in...
PIN FR polyamide for 3D-printing

PIN FR polyamide for 3D-printing

CRP Technology, an Italy-based leader in SLS (selective laser sintering) 3D printing since 1996, has launched the world’s first UL94-V0 (2 and 3 mm), carbon fibre reinforced 3D printing material. Windform FR1, part of the company’s TOP-LINE composite family, has also...
